EUV's Future Looks Even Brighter

Summary by Semiconductor Engineering
The rapidly increasing demand for advanced-node chips to support everything-AI is putting pressure on the industry’s ability to meet demand. The need for cutting-edge semiconductors is accelerating in applications ranging from hyperscale data centers powering large language models to edge AI in smartphones, IoT devices, and autonomous systems.
